Appropriateness of the Graph A time-series graph is a line graph that is used to display a variable whose values change over time. A cross-sectional graph displays information collected at only one point in time.

Example 2.18: Scaling of Graphs Consider the graph below on US federal minimum hourly wage rates, unadjusted for inflation. What errors can you find in the graph? How should they be fixed? Source: US Department of Labor, Wage and Hour Division (WHD). “History of Federal Minimum Wage Rates Under the Fair Labor Standards Act, ” hart.htm (24 Jan. 2012).

HAWKES LEARNING SYSTEMS Students Matter. Success Counts. Copyright © 2013 by Hawkes Learning Systems/Quant Systems, Inc. All rights reserved. Example 2.18: Scaling of Graphs (cont.) Notice that the x-axis does not have a consistent scale. The shape of the graph is distorted. The x-axis needs to be changed to use a consistent scale. 1 year 6 years 5 years 6 years 5 years 2 years

Graphical Descriptions of Data 2.3 Analyzing Graphs HAWKES LEARNING SYSTEMS math courseware specialists 1.Uniform – the frequency of each class is relatively the same. 2.Symmetrical – the data lies evenly on both sides of the distribution. 3.Skewed to the Right – the majority of the data falls on the left of the distribution. 4.Skewed to the Left – the majority of the data falls on the right of the distribution.
